Comprehending ADHD AssessmentsADHD assessments typically consist of a mixture of questionnaires, interviews, and often observational assessments. They help to figure out if a specific fulfills the diagnostic requirements for ADHD as described in the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ders).Common Components of ADHD Assessments:Assessment ComponentDescriptionPreliminary QuestionnaireA self-reported or parent-reported questionnaire assessing ADHD signs as well as coexisting conditions.Scientific InterviewA structured or semi-structured interview with a qualified clinician to gather detailed behavioral history and symptomatology.Behavioral ObservationsObservations in numerous settings, often involving reports from teachers, moms and dads, or caregivers to examine behavioral consistency across environments.Standardized TestsUse of standardized scales that measure attention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ity to gather quantitative data relating to the person's behavior.Types of ADHD AssessmentsADHD assessments can be carried out in several settings, including the NHS and private clinics. Listed below, we present a breakdown of the benefits and drawbacks of each choice:Assessment SettingProsConsNHS- Free of charge- Access to certified experts- Comprehensive assessments- Long waiting times- Limited availability in some locations- Standard process may not be comprehensive for all casesPrivate Clinics- Shorter waiting times- More tailored services- Flexible hours- High costs- Varying quality throughout centers- Insurance protection might not useOnline Assessments- Convenience- Often more affordable than in-person assessments- May not be as detailed- Potential for less precise diagnostics due to lack of direct observationCost of ADHD AssessmentsWhen considering an ADHD assessment in the UK, costs can differ widely depending on the setting and area. Here is a general overview of what to anticipate:ADHD Assessment Costs Across Different SettingsSettingAverage CostNHSFree (wait-list)Private Clinics₤ 300 - ₤ 800Online Platforms₤ 150 - ₤ 400Inexpensive ADHD Assessment OptionsFinding cheaper ADHD assessment choices needs some research. Openness to different formats, such as online assessments or community-based services, can lead to considerable savings. Wait times can be lengthy, so consider this when preparation.Regional Universities: Consider calling universities that have psychology departments. They frequently provide assessments at lowered rates as part of training for doctoral trainees.Charitable Organizations: Some non-profit organizations use subsidized assessments or can direct you to affordable services. Organizations such as ADHD Action and National ADHD Partnership may provide insights.Online Assessment Platforms: Platforms like ADHD360 and Neurodiversity Services permit a more streamlined online assessment process often at a lower cost.Neighborhood Health Initiatives: Check with regional health authorities or community mental health centers for price-reduced services on particular days or outreach programs.Frequently Asked Questions on ADHD Assessment Costs1. What if I can not manage a private ADHD assessment?If you can not cover the cost of a private assessment, consider seeking help through NHS services or charitable organizations that may use financial support or subsidized rates.2. Are online assessments trusted?Online assessments can supply initial insights, but those who require a full diagnosis are encouraged to follow up with in-person assessments. They might do not have the nuanced and comprehensive assessment that in-person examinations usually offer.3. Can I get an ADHD assessment without a recommendation?Yes, individuals can look for assessments straight from private centers or online platforms without a GP recommendation. Nevertheless, recommendations through the NHS may be necessary for totally free services.4. How long does an ADHD assessment take?The period of an ADHD assessment can vary from one to a number of hours, depending upon the setting and thoroughness of the assessment. NHS assessments frequently need several check outs.5. Will insurance cover the costs?Insurance coverage for ADHD assessments varies by policy.
